Branding and packaging have been around for centuries, evolving with changes in culture and technology. However, with Artificial Intelligence (AI) integration, the packaging industry is entering a new era of possibilities.
Artificial intelligence has advanced a lot in the last few decades, from marketing to security and forecasting to maximize profits, and every other field is linked with it.
With AI, companies can enhance their packaging designs and offer better aesthetics to attract customers. AI can analyze consumer behavior, optimize designs for maximum impact, and even create personalized packaging for each customer.

Even though AI plays a significant role in the packaging industry, it comes down to using it strategically in the design phase. Here are 5 ways designers can use AI to enhance the packaging process and consumer experience to increase sales.
AI can improve the pace of the packaging development cycle and bring the process online by generating 3D prototypes for your packaging design.
Programming AI for prototype creation without human intervention is one of the strongest advantages of this technology. AI can help designers to create lifelike product simulations or digital prototypes that can help showcase the packaging design to customers.
For example, Esko is a 3D packaging software that can help to model the 3D shape of the packages and help to produce better artwork.
Product packaging can serve many purposes, from protecting and preserving your product to helping improve your brand's positioning. And one of the time-consuming tasks is to look out for new ways to make your product stand out.
It requires a lot of researching and analyzing the latest design trends, understanding consumers' preferences, and considering the brand's unique identity & message.
AI can help you identify packaging trends by analyzing a large amount of data, from consumer behavior to industry trends and sales data, which helps to provide insights into types of packaging emerging in the market.
In addition, AI also identifies patterns, understands consumers’ sentiments, predicts future trends, analyzes social platforms about the different packaging types and provides you with the best that works.
AI can save time by providing insightful information and doing repetitive tasks.
Various AI tools can help you find trending topics like Trend Hunter, Valuer, etc.
AI can assist designers in optimizing the design iteration process. It can help designers to analyze and understand the effectiveness of different design variations efficiently. This way, designers can spend more time refining the designs most likely to resonate with their target audience.
AI can identify the patterns and insights humans might miss, allowing more effective and in-depth analysis and design choices. It studies the different design patterns on your packaging, providing insights into what elements resonate with consumers and helping you make informed decisions about your packaging design.
Moreover, AI can analyze the impact of packaging design on consumer behavior, such as purchase intent and brand perception, by analyzing consumer data through surveys and reviews. It analyzes consumer behavior and helps you enhance your packaging's impact on consumers.
It can also detect potential flaws and defects in the design before it goes into production, thus helping improve quality control measures.
For example, Neuronsinc can help you analyze your packaging design. It can help you to understand how your customers respond to your creatives.
With the help of AI, one can use data to stimulate the right packaging parameters. It can analyze data like product type, weight, fragility, sustainability goals, cost-effectiveness, and shipping distance to predict the right packaging material.
AI can also help to calculate and optimize the cost and environmental impact of different packaging materials. With access to a large amount of data, AI can quickly and accurately identify a product's best packaging solution.
Furthermore, it eventually helps to reduce packaging waste by optimizing packaging designs, reducing over-packaging, and improving supply chain efficiency. AI can accurately determine the exact size and shape of a product that can fit into a package. It also analyzes energy efficiency, recyclability, reuse potential and production waste.
